A recent Instagram reel posted by NotJustBoxing, featuring footage from Glory Kickboxing, highlighted a moment where a fighter appeared to freeze mid-stance. The clip, which garnered over 2,275 likes as of May 8, 2024, was captioned “He froze standing up 😳” and has been shared widely across social media platforms.

NotJustBoxing has established a significant online presence, reaching over 40 million monthly views across all social media channels, according to their YouTube profile. The media outlet focuses on boxing content, providing ringside views and featuring athletes and storytellers within the sport. A Facebook post from NotJustBoxing referenced Shakur Stevenson and a potential return to the lightweight division to pursue undisputed titles before considering a move to welterweight.

On TikTok, NotJustBoxing posted a video criticizing boxing judging, using the hashtag #boxing and #judge, and accumulating 234 likes. The video, accompanied by original sound, underscored frustrations with the scoring of matches within the sport.
